Book Synopsis Knowledge-engineering Shells: Systems And Techniques by : Nikolas G Bourbakis

Download or read book Knowledge-engineering Shells: Systems And Techniques written by Nikolas G Bourbakis and published by World Scientific. This book was released on 1993-09-30 with total page 572 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book offers a systematic approach to knowledge engineering problems. It gives a brief overview of knowledge engineering systems and environments, covering both classical and recent techniques of the design and evaluation of them. Detailed descriptions of particular techniques and applications are also provided.
